 Model design for skr 1.3, 1.4, 1.4 turbo board because these boards have the same size, this is the rough frame to mount on the frame, you need a cover for this part i will upload later

 

created this design to mount a BIQU SKR 1.1 board to my AM8 / 2020 / 2040 printer.
it also fits the MKS GEN-L and the newly released SKR 1.3 board

hole distance = 101.85 x 76.10mm

mount the board with 4pcs M3x16mm screws and M3 nuts.
extrusion mounting holes are 6mm wide and 5mm deep for M5 screws (x8 or x10mm)

the spacers for the board are a bit high, but that serves the purpose of putting and maybe even fixing many of the longer cables behind the board, so the top side gets a bit tidier. :)
